This past week we, along with many wonderful sponsors held our monthly meeting at The Winery SF on San Francisco's Treasure Island.  In the house serving up the eats and treats were Mama's Empanadas, La Tonayense Taco Truck, Mission Mini's and Treats & Sweets.  The Winery offered wine tasting and it was a delightfully urban-style gathering with some pretty awesome food!

SF NACE would like to thank all of our sponsors and a special thank you to The Winery SF for providing an excellent venue as well as a their fabulous giveaway of a wine barrel tasting for 10 people.  It's about time we have a winery such as this in San Francisco, and one that is on hand and ready to host any event or wedding.

Peter, representing Yelp, was a great speaker and he shared Yelp's vision, their purpose and how businesses could benefit from their services.  Yelp has many new added features coming so keep an eye out for these additions and see how this could help you with increased traffic to your website.  The group asked questions and many ideas were shared on how businesses could also benefit from reviews of folks like us sharing our experiences with other businesses and venues.  To see a little of what they covered at this meeting please click here to view a quick video courtesy of Yelp.

This was a fun, relaxed event that allowed for some great conversation about Yelp, and it was an excellent opportunity to once again network with other people in our industry.

Last month we had an amazing turnout at our SF NACE, I am not surprised due to the fact that we held our event at the ever so plush, RF80.  And to make things even better, Mr. Robert Fountain himself was the guest speaker.

Robert spoke about some valuable lessons he learned while planning a week-long destination wedding in St. Barth.  It was refreshing to hear him speak about the challenges, and the many obstacles he came across.  The event was an amazing Persian Wedding and it was dreamy to say the least.  We laughed a lot as Robert is such a ham, but walking away with the knowledge that one can never be prepared enough for destination weddings.  And the importance to plan and check everything before one  contracts an out of country wedding or event.
